How can you determine the age of a pair of Chevalier Opticien Paris binoculars or opera glasses?

They should have a makers mark or factory mark on them somewhere. You will need to cross reference the makers mark with the companies history to see what years that particular mark was used. Most craftsmen would change their mark from time to time so you can determine at least which generation or time period an item comes from even if you cannot determine the exact year. If there is no makers mark you will need to cross reference the pattern or design with the companies catalogs and see what years that design was being manufactured, but you will also need to have it examined for authenticity. Companies that copied someone elses design without permission were just as likely to not have any makers mark as they were to try and forge the mark.

When did Charles chevalier die?

Charles Louis Chevalier was an optician who was born in Paris on April 19, 1804. He died in Paris on November 2, 1859.
